Since founding Cornerstone Capital Partners in 1990, Jerry has directed the investment in twelve (12) portfolio companies with a total enterprise value of almost $400 million. Prior to founding Cornerstone Capital Partners, he was the President and founder of a privately held real estate investment and management company. In this capacity, he directed the acquisition and sale of a real estate portfolio in excess of $250 million, along with the management of over 50 properties. Previously, Mr. Donatelli was Executive Vice President of a corporate mergers and acquisition firm, in which he participated in acquisitions and divestitures of Fortune 100 divisions and subsidiaries. Mr. Donatelli was also formerly with Exxon International Company where he held various engineering and financial positions. He is currently a director of Global IFS and Eastern Vault; and, sits on the board of Zander Solutions. Jerry holds an MBA from Adelphi University, graduated Cum Laude with a Bachelor of Engineering in Mechanical Engineering from the City College of the City University of New York and served in the U. S. Naval Air Reserve as an instructor and member of a flight team, in which he received a Letter of Commendation.
